Audit item 7 — Profile store sharding (Burrowdex)

Verify: shard map versioned; rebalance jobs logged; cross-shard writes use the two-phase path; orphan shards flagged weekly. Evidence: shard-map changelog plus last two rebalance reports. New hires: do not edit shard configs directly. Sign-off for this item must come from the owner named below.

approver of hahaf-hahaf = Druion Druius Kasax Eliox

### ALERT: BULK_ADMIN_EDIT_DETECTED

Fires when more than 50 rows in the Glintboard admin table are modified within one minute by a single actor. Plugin authors: batch writes through the Glintboard Bulk API trigger this alert unless your plugin sets the declared-batch flag. Undeclared bulk edits are throttled and may be rolled back automatically. Check your plugin's write path, add the flag, and re-test in the sandbox tenant. If the alert persists after flagging, report the plugin name and timestamp to the address below.

escalation mailbox, hafop-hahap: oliok@sivrelsoft.internal

Subject: SQL lint cut-over done

Cut-over to Querystraight lint rules finished last night. All files under the Millbrook warehouse repo now pass; 214 files auto-fixed, 9 needed manual edits (mostly implicit joins). CI blocks merges on violations as of this morning. Legacy ruleset is retired — don't approve PRs referencing it. Keyword casing is now enforced uppercase, line length capped, and bare SELECT * is an error in views. Flag anything in review that contradicts the enforced config, which is pasted below for reference.

settings of yajop-kahof:
holael:
  log_level: info
  metrics_host: metrics.holael.tolvaqlabs.internal
  pool_size: 16